6th Central German Bioinformatics Meeting

The 6th Central German Bioinformatics Meeting, also known as the “Mittelerde Meeting”, will take place in Leipzig on April 2 and 3, 2025. Organizers of this year’s event are the Center for Scalable Data Analytics and Artificial Intelligence Dresden/Leipzig (ScaDS.AI) and the Interdisciplinary Center for Bioinformatics (IZBI) in cooperation with the University of Leipzig.
This conference brings together researchers from the fields of computational biology, bioinformatics and the intersection of AI and biology at annually changing locations. Find more information about it on the official website of the Mittelerde Meeting 2025.
